>    /*-----*//* fast move s[0:n-1]=t[0:n-1] */
>    void str_cpy(void*s,void*t,int n){
>    asm("pushl %esi"); asm("pushl %edi"); asm("cld");
>    asm("movl 8(%ebp),%edi"); asm("movl 12(%ebp),%esi");
>    asm("movl 16(%ebp),%ecx"); asm("rep"); asm("movsb"); asm("popl %edi");
>    asm("popl %esi");}
>    /*-----*/
>    /* This has given me good service and should run a bit quicker than a C */
>    /* version, as it uses the `rep' repeat instruction */
> 
> This looks remarkably like memcpy.s in the standard DJGPP library, but
> it doesn't take advantage of a couple of optimizations included in the
> DJGPP distribution version.  Why are we reinventing the wheel?

And could be written much cleaner :
void
str_cpy(void*s,void*t,int n) {
 asm("pushl %esi
      pushl %edi
      cld
      movl 8(%ebp),%edi
      movl 12(%ebp),%esi
      movl 16(%ebp),%ecx
      rep
      movsb
      popl %edi
      popl %esi");
}
